Transaction 750ef93332214c3298753ff49ee76d674021923f9b55d882a1809cf4f5132b86

8 Input
2 Outputs
  • 750ef93332214c3298753ff49ee76d674021923f9b55d882a1809cf4f5132b86:0
  • value  36602353
    address  3D1UTXSXzu6co2eHRwzyhRe3pwsyDQ1oSZ
  • 750ef93332214c3298753ff49ee76d674021923f9b55d882a1809cf4f5132b86:1
  • value  6726181
    address  1C8dtk7VdCFUwWdYEFoNziY7uLNvnLqfam